If the world wants to help the people of Iran, it must start by demanding the release of the prisoners of conscience the regime fears most.
From Nobel laureate Narges Mohammadi to dissident Hossein Shanbehzadeh, Iran’s architects of change have been systematically imprisoned and silenced.
